应用服务器集群节点是什么
-
应用服务器集群节点是指在应用服务器集群中承担特定角色和功能的服务器实例。在一个应用服务器集群中,通常会有多个节点,每个节点都运行相同的应用程序,并共享相同的数据和资源。
节点是集群的组成部分,它们通过网络连接在一起,以实现负载均衡和故障容错。每个节点都可以处理客户端的请求,执行应用程序的逻辑,并与其他节点共享数据。
在应用服务器集群中,每个节点都有一个唯一的标识,用于与其他节点进行通信和协调。节点之间通过各种通信协议进行交流,如HTTP、TCP/IP等。通过节点之间的协作和通信,应用服务器集群可以实现高可用性、高性能和可扩展性。
节点之间的负载均衡是集群的核心功能之一。负载均衡可以根据服务器的负载情况,将客户端的请求均匀地分发到不同的节点上,以避免单个节点的过载和性能瓶颈。这样可以提高整个应用服务器集群的吞吐量和响应速度。
另外,节点之间还实现了故障容错机制。当一个节点发生故障或下线时,其他节点会自动接管该节点的工作,确保应用的持续可用性。这种容错机制可以提高应用的可靠性和稳定性。
总之,应用服务器集群节点在集群中扮演着重要的角色,它们共同协作、负载均衡和容错,为用户提供高可用、高性能的应用服务。
1年前 -
应用服务器集群节点是在应用服务器集群中的每个服务器实例,用于处理客户端请求和提供应用程序服务的计算机节点。它们共同工作以增加可扩展性,负载均衡和高可用性,以提供更好的性能和可靠性。
以下是应用服务器集群节点的一些重要特点:
-
负载均衡:应用服务器集群节点通过负载均衡算法来分发和处理客户端请求。负载均衡可确保请求被均匀地分配给各个节点,以避免某个节点过载而影响整个应用程序的性能。
-
高可用性:通过在集群中增加多个节点,当一个节点发生故障时,其它节点可以接管处理请求,从而提供高可用性。这意味着即使一个节点发生故障,应用程序仍然可以继续提供服务。
-
扩展性:应用服务器集群的每个节点都可以独立扩展,以处理更多的请求和流量。当流量增加时,可以通过添加更多的节点来增加集群的处理能力,从而保持应用程序的性能。
-
数据共享:应用服务器集群节点之间可以共享数据,以保持数据的一致性。这可以通过使用分布式存储或数据库来实现,以确保不同节点之间的数据同步。
-
故障恢复:应用服务器集群节点能够实现故障恢复。当一个节点失效时,其它节点可以接管失败的节点的任务,并自动恢复应用程序的运行。故障恢复可以通过监控系统运行状态,并自动重新分配任务来实现。
通过使用应用服务器集群节点,可以提供更好的性能,可扩展性和高可用性,从而满足不同规模和要求的应用程序的需求。它们可以有效地处理大量的并发请求,并提供可靠的应用程序服务。
1年前 -
-
应用服务器集群节点是指在应用服务器集群中的一个独立的物理或虚拟服务器,用于处理来自客户端的请求和提供应用服务。集群节点可以是一台物理服务器,也可以是一个虚拟服务器。在应用服务器集群中,通常会有多个节点,每个节点都有相同的应用和配置,可以通过负载均衡来分发请求。
应用服务器集群节点之间通常通过网络连接,以实现协同工作。节点之间通过共享会话、数据同步和负载均衡等机制来确保集群的高可用性和性能。
集群节点之间的通信可以采用多种方式:
-
前端负载均衡器:通过使用负载均衡器,可以将来自客户端的请求分发到不同的节点上。通常使用的负载均衡算法有轮询、加权轮询、最少连接数等。负载均衡器还可以检测节点的健康状态,如果某个节点宕机,负载均衡器可以自动将流量路由到其他正常的节点上。
-
会话复制:为了保持用户的会话状态,集群节点之间需要进行会话复制。当一个节点接收到用户的请求时,它会将会话数据复制到其他节点上,以便其他节点可以处理该用户后续的请求。
-
数据同步:如果应用服务器需要共享数据,节点之间还需要进行数据同步。这可以通过使用数据库复制、文件同步或者消息队列等方式来实现。
-
心跳检测和故障转移:集群节点之间还需要实现心跳检测和故障转移。每个节点会定期发送心跳信号给其他节点,以检测节点的健康状态。如果某个节点宕机,其他节点可以通过故障转移机制将该节点上的请求转移到其他正常的节点上。
总结起来,应用服务器集群节点是指在应用服务器集群中独立的物理或虚拟服务器,通过负载均衡、会话复制、数据同步和故障转移等机制来提供高可用性和性能的应用服务。
1年前 -